Account Creation

Champion is designed as a self-sign-up service where business professionals can access Champion at https://app.champion.ai and create an account using their business email. The process includes passwordless email verification and domain ownership verification to ensure security.

Prerequisites

Before creating your Champion account, you'll need:

  • ✅ A valid business email address
  • ✅ Access to your email inbox for verification codes
  • ✅ Access to your domain's DNS settings (for domain verification)
  • ✅ Administrator access to your DNS provider (GoDaddy, Cloudflare, Route 53, etc.)

Sign In Process

Step 1: Access Champion

Go to https://app.champion.ai and enter your business email address.

Enter email address on login page

Step 2: Check Your Email

You'll be taken to a verification code entry screen. Check your email inbox for the verification code.

Verification code entry screen

Step 3: Retrieve Verification Code

Open the email from Champion containing your verification code.

Email showing verification code

Step 4: Enter Verification Code

Enter the verification code from the email into the Champion verification screen.

 Entering verification code

Account Setup

If this is your first time signing in, you'll be prompted to complete the account setup workflow. If your account is already set up, you'll go directly to the Champion Web Experience.

Account setup includes:

  • Domain ownership verification (to ensure you control your email domain)
  • User admin details
  • Account information
  • Agreement acceptance

Account setup welcome screen

Domain Ownership Verification

To prevent unauthorized account creation, Champion requires you to verify that you control your email domain by adding a DNS TXT record.

Verification Instructions

You'll be presented with instructions to add a TXT record to your domain's DNS settings.

Domain verification instructions screen

The screen provides:

  • Record Type: TXT
  • Host/Name: Specific value for your domain
  • Value/Content: Verification code
  • TTL: Time to live setting

Adding the TXT Record

Follow the instructions for your DNS provider. Below is an example using Cloudflare.

AWS Route53 Example

Navigate to the hosted zone in your AWS account matching the domain of your business email. Create a new TXT record using the values provided by Champion.

In the following example image, the hosted zone is example.com and a TXT record is populated from the provided Champion values

Champion Verify Domain AWS Route53

Cloudflare Example

Step 1: Access DNS Records

Log in to your Cloudflare account and navigate to DNS Records for your domain.

Cloudflare DNS Records page

Step 2: Add Record

Click "Add Record" and enter the TXT record details provided by Champion.

Cloudflare Add Record dialog with TXT record details

Step 3: Save Record

Save the new DNS TXT record.

Cloudflare showing saved TXT record

Other DNS Providers

🌐

Using a Different DNS Provider?

The process is similar for all DNS providers (GoDaddy, Route 53, Namecheap, etc.):

  1. Access your DNS management console
  2. Add a new TXT record
  3. Enter the Host/Name and Value from Champion's instructions
  4. Save the record

DNS changes may take 5-15 minutes to propagate.

Verify Your Domain

Once you've added the TXT record to your DNS provider, return to Champion and click the verification button.

Verify domain button
⏱️

DNS Propagation Time

DNS changes can take 5-15 minutes to propagate globally. If verification fails immediately after adding the record, wait a few minutes and try again.


User Admin Details

Once domain ownership is verified, you'll be prompted to enter your admin details. The first user to successfully verify the domain automatically becomes the account administrator.

User admin details form

Information Required:

  • First Name
  • Last Name
  • Job Title (optional)
  • Phone Number (optional)

Account Details

After entering your user details, you'll provide additional information about your business account. This helps Champion AI provide more tailored responses.

Account details form

Information Required:

  • Company Name: Your business/organization name
  • Industry: Select from dropdown (Manufacturing, Healthcare, Retail, etc.)
  • Company Size: Number of employees
  • Primary Use Case: What you'll use Champion for
  • ERP System: Your enterprise system (QAD, SAP, Oracle, etc.)

Accept Agreement

Before activating your account, you need to:

  1. Click the "Enable Champion AI" toggle
  2. Review and accept the AI Disclaimer
Enable Champion AI toggle and AI disclaimer
📜

AI Disclaimer

The disclaimer covers Champion AI's capabilities, limitations, and appropriate use. Review it carefully before accepting.


Save and Complete Setup

Once you've filled out all account details and accepted the agreement, click "Save" to complete the account setup.

Save button to complete setup

After saving, you'll be taken to the Champion Web Experience dashboard where you can:

  • Invite additional users
  • Configure Champions
  • Upload knowledge
  • Access the chatbot

What Happens Next

After completing account creation:

Immediate Access

You can now:

  • Access Champion Web Experience (admin portal)
  • Use the Champion Chatbot (if embedded in your applications)
  • Invite team members
  • Begin configuring Champions

Next Steps

  1. Invite Users: Add team members to your account
  2. Configure Champions: Set up AI Champions for your workflows
  3. Upload Knowledge: Add company documents for Champions to reference
  4. Explore the Chatbot: Learn how to interact with Champions

Troubleshooting

Verification Code Not Received

Problem: Email with verification code doesn't arrive

Solutions:

  1. Check your spam/junk folder
  2. Wait 1-2 minutes (delivery may be delayed)
  3. Click "Resend Code" on the verification screen
  4. Verify you entered your email correctly
  5. Check your email server isn't blocking Champion emails

Domain Verification Fails

Problem: Domain verification doesn't succeed after adding TXT record

Solutions:

  1. Wait 5-15 minutes for DNS propagation
  2. Verify you entered the exact TXT record value (no extra spaces)
  3. Check the Host/Name field matches exactly
  4. Use a DNS checker tool to verify the TXT record is live:
    • nslookup -type=TXT _champion-verify.yourdomain.com
    • Or use online DNS checkers
  5. Contact your DNS provider if issues persist

Wrong Domain Administrator

Problem: Someone else in your organization became the admin

Solution: The first person to verify the domain becomes admin. If this wasn't you:

  1. Contact the person who completed verification
  2. They can invite you as an Account Admin
  3. Or they can transfer admin rights via user management

Cannot Access DNS Settings

Problem: You don't have access to modify DNS records

Solutions:

  1. Contact your IT department or domain administrator
  2. Provide them the TXT record details from Champion
  3. Ask them to add the record on your behalf
  4. Return to Champion and verify once they've added it

Email Domain Issues

Problem: Your email domain isn't eligible for self-sign-up

Common Issues:

  • Free email providers (Gmail, Yahoo, Outlook.com) are not supported
  • Temporary/disposable email domains are blocked
  • Some generic domains may be restricted

Solution: Use your company's business email domain


Security & Privacy

Passwordless Authentication

Champion uses passwordless email verification for security:

  • ✅ No passwords to remember or manage
  • ✅ No password-related security vulnerabilities
  • ✅ Reduced risk of phishing attacks
  • ✅ Simpler, more secure authentication

Domain Verification

Requiring DNS TXT record verification ensures:

  • ✅ Only domain owners can create accounts
  • ✅ Prevents unauthorized account creation
  • ✅ Confirms organizational legitimacy
  • ✅ Protects against email spoofing

Data Protection

During account creation:

  • 🔒 All data transmitted over encrypted connections
  • 🔒 Email addresses stored securely
  • 🔒 Verification codes expire after use
  • 🔒 DNS verification tokens are unique per attempt

Related Topics


🎉

Account Created!

Welcome to Champion AI. Start by inviting your team, configuring your first Champion, or uploading company knowledge.